Latest Patents

Payne's latest patents include a "Master-slave robotic surgical system and method." This innovative system comprises a platform assembly that includes both a master platform and a slave platform, both of which are moveable. The platform assembly features a force feedback control arrangement that applies a force to the master platform in response to a force exerted on a slave device mounted on the platform. Another significant patent is the "Medical master/slave type device for minimally invasive surgery." This apparatus is designed for Minimal Invasive Surgery (MIS) and includes a master device, a slave device, a detector for monitoring parameters associated with the slave device, and a shape locking system that locks the shape of the master device based on detected parameters.
